흉곽부위 골절에 대한 골스캔의 유용성 고찰 (Availability of Bone Scan in Chest Trauma Patients)

  • 연구배경 : 많은 외상 환자에서 흉곽골이 손상에 노출되지만 흉곽골 외상 환자에서 단순 흉부 사진으로 흉곽부위 손상정도를 최종진단 하기는 어려운 경우가 많다. 특별히 흉곽골의 경미한 손상의 경우는 골주사 검사를 사용하여 명확한 진단을 할 수 있겠는데 감수성은 매우 높은 결과를 나타내었다. 재료 및 방법 : 680명의 흉곽 외상환자 중 골스캔을 환자를 대상으로 조사하였다. 결과 : 680례에서 감수성은 97.4%이고 위음성은 2.6%였다. 감수성에 있어서 검사 실시 시기가 가장 중요한 요소로 생각되며 손상 부위별로 늑골이나 흉골 골절의 경우는 1주 이후, 늑연골 접합부골절의 경우와 상기 부위골절들이 동반된 경우는 3일 이후면 언제나 우수한 결과를 보였다. 결론 : 흉부외상환자에서 골절에 대한 정확한 진단을 위하여는 적절한 시기의 골스캔이 필요하다.

골주사를 이용한 사교상(Snake bite) 환자의 경과 관찰 2예 보고 (Two Cases of Bone Scan in Snake Bite)

  • It is very difficult to check the severity and clinical course of the toxicity in snake bite patients by virtes of clinical manifestation and laboratory tests. And we observed the. findings of bone scan with 99mTc-MDP in two snake bite patients. First patient was bitten in the right ankle with local pain and swelling. The finding of bone scan of him was increased uptake of radionuclide in the soft tissue of right leg and thigh. Others were normal findings. Second patient was bitten in the right hand. But his symptom was severe and he complained local pain and swelling, nausea, blurred vision, and oliguria. The bone scan findings of second patient was; Increased uptake of radionuclide in the soft tissue of whole body. Decreased uptake in the bone tissue. Renal outline was not delineated. Follow up study 10 days after, revealed more improved findings in the scan.

류마티스 질환에서 골스캔의 역할 (Role of Bone Scan in Rheumatic Diseases)

  • Rheumatic diseases can be categorized by pathology into several specific types of musculoskeletal problems, including synovitis (e.g. rheumatoid arthritis), enthesopathy (e.g. ankylosing spondylitis) and cartilage degeneration (e.g. osteoarthritis). Skeletal radiographs have contributed to the diagnosis of these articular diseases, and some disease entities need typical radiographic changes as a factor of the diagnostic criteria. However, they sometimes show normal radiographic findings in the early stage of disease, when there is demineralization of less than 30-50 %. Bone scans have also been used in arthritis, but not widely because the findings are nonspecific and it is thought that bone scans do not add significant information to routine radiography. Bone scans do however play a different role than simple radiography, and it is a complementary imaging method in the course of management of arthritis. The Image quality of bone scans can be improved by obtaining regional views and images under a pin-hole collimator, and through a variety of scintigraphic techniques including the three phase bone scan and bone SPECT. Therefore, bone scans could improve the diagnostic value, and answer multiple clinical questions, based on the pathophysiology of various forms of arthritis.

Bone Scan 검사 시 실제 환자에게 투여되는 용량 계산을 위한 실험 (Experiment to Calculate the Dosage of Radiopharmaceutical Products during the Bone Scan Tests)

  • 본 실험에서는 조영제를 사용하는 CT 혹은 MRI 검사 후, 3-way를 제거하지 않고, Bone scan 검사를 위해 내원한 50명의 환자를 대상으로 방사성 의약품 99mTc-MDP가 표지된 동위원소를 주사 할 때, 주사기와 3-way에 남게 되는 방사능을 측정하여, 실제 환자에게 투여된 방사능을 확인했다. 핵의학과 Bone scan 검사를 위해 내원한 환자 중 CT 혹은 MRI 검사 후 3-way를 유지하고 있는 50명의 환자를 대상으로 3-way를 통해 99mTc-MDP로 표지된 동위원소를 주사 한 후, 주사기와 3-way에 남아있는 방사능을 검량기로 측정하여 실제 투여된 용량을 확인 했다. 방사성의약품을 투여하기 전의 주사기의 방사능과 투여한 후 주사기와 3-way의 방사능을 측정한 결과, 투여 전 주사기의 방사능은 평균 31.75 mCi, 투여 후 주사기에 남은 방사능은 평균 1.22 mCi, 투여 후 3-way에 남은 방사능은 평균 0.95 mCi으로 측정되었다. 실제 환자에게 투여된 방사능은 평균 29.57 mCi로 처음 환자에게 투여하고자 했던 용량보다 평균2.18 mCi 가 환자에게 덜 투여됨을 알 수 있었다. Bone scan 검사 시, 3-way와 실린지에 남게 되는 방사능을 감안하여 투여 용량을 결정한다면, 실제 환자에게 투여하고자 하는 목적 용량을 좀 더 정확하게 투여 할 수 있을 것이다.

The effect of mechanical properties of bone in the mandible, a numerical case study

  • Bone properties are one of the key components when constructing models that can simulate the mechanical behavior of a mandible. Due to the complexity of the structure, the tooth, ligaments, different bones etc., some simplifications are often considered and bone properties are one of them. The objective of this study is to understand if a simplification of the problem is possible and assess its influence on mandible behavior. A cadaveric toothless mandible was used to build three computational models from CT scan information: a full cortical bone model; a cortical and cancellous bone model, and a model where the Young's modulus was obtained as function of the pixel value in a CT scan. Twelve muscle forces were applied on the mandible. Results showed that although all the models presented the same type of global behavior and proximity in some locations, the influence of cancellous bone can be seen in strain distribution. The different Young's modulus defined by the CT scan gray scale influenced the maximum and minimum strains. For modeling general behavior, a full cortical bone model can be effective. However, when cancellous bone is included, maximum values in thin regions increase the strain distribution. Results revealed that when properties are assigned to the gray scale some peaks could occur which did not represent the real situation.

Spiral scanning imaging and quantitative calculation of the 3-dimensional screw-shaped bone-implant interface on micro-computed tomography

  • Purpose: Bone-to-implant contact (BIC) is difficult to measure on micro-computed tomography (CT) because of artifacts that hinder accurate differentiation of the bone and implant. This study presents an advanced algorithm for measuring BIC in micro-CT acquisitions using a spiral scanning technique, with improved differentiation of bone and implant materials. Methods: Five sandblasted, large-grit, acid-etched implants were used. Three implants were subjected to surface analysis, and 2 were inserted into a New Zealand white rabbit, with each tibia receiving 1 implant. The rabbit was sacrificed after 28 days. The en bloc specimens were subjected to spiral (SkyScan 1275, Bruker) and round (SkyScan 1172, SkyScan 1275) micro-CT scanning to evaluate differences in the images resulting from the different scanning techniques. The partial volume effect (PVE) was optimized as much as possible. BIC was measured with both round and spiral scanning on the SkyScan 1275, and the results were compared. Results: Compared with the round micro-CT scanning, the spiral scanning showed much clearer images. In addition, the PVE was optimized, which allowed accurate BIC measurements to be made. Round scanning on the SkyScan 1275 resulted in higher BIC measurements than spiral scanning on the same machine; however, the higher measurements on round scanning were confirmed to be false, and were found to be the result of artifacts in the void, rather than bone. Conclusions: The results of this study indicate that spiral scanning can reduce metal artifacts, thereby allowing clear differentiation of bone and implant. Moreover, the PVE, which is a factor that inevitably hinders accurate BIC measurements, was optimized through an advanced algorithm.

$^{18}$F-Fluoride-PET을 이용한 골격계 영상 ($^{18}$F-Fluoride-PET in Skeletal Imaging)

  • Bone scintigraphy using $^{99m}$Tc-labeled phosphate agents has long been the standard evaluation method for whole skeletal system. However, recent shortage of $^{99m}$Tc supply and advanced positron emission tomography (PET) technology evoked the attention to surrogate radiopharmaceuticals and imaging modalities for bone. Actually, fluorine-18 ($^{18}$F) was the first bone seeking radiotracer before the introduction of $^{99m}$Tc-labeled agents even though its clinical application failed to become pervasive anymore after the rapid spread of Anger type gamma camera systems in early 1970s. However, rapidly developed PET technology made us refocus on the usefulness of $^{18}$F as a PET tracer. Early study comparing $^{18}$F-Na PET scan and planar bone scintigraphy reported that PET has higher sensitivity and specificity in the diagnosis of metastatic bone lesions than planar bone scan. Subsequent reports comparing between PET and both planar and SPECT bone image also revealed better results of PET scan in similar study groups. Rapid clinical application of PET/CT also accumulated considerable amount of experiences in skeletal evaluation and this modality is known to have better diagnostic power than stand alone PET system as well as bone scan. Furthermore $^{18}$F-Na PET/CT revealed better or at least equal results in detection of primary and metastatic bone lesions compared with CT and MRI. Therefore, it is obvious that $^{18}$F-Na PET/CT has potential to become new imaging modality for practical skeletal evaluation so continuous and careful evaluation of this modality and radiopharmaceutical must be required.

골격계 육종에서 관상골MR과 편평골CT의 유용성 (Skeletal Sarcomas Examined with MR in Tubular and CT in Flat Bones)

  • 목적: 골격을 침해하는 원발성 악성종양으로는 골육종이나 연골육종 같은 간엽성육종과 유윙육종이나 림프종 같은 소원형세포성육종으로 나눈다. 골격육종을 진단하기 위해 관상골 육종은 MR검사를 편평골 육종은 CT검사를 주로 이용한다. MR과 CT는 공히 골파괴병소와 연조직종괴를 잘 나타내지만 무기질침착은 MR에서 식별되기 어렵다. 이에 본저자들은 관상골 MR과 편평골 CT검사의 골파괴 소견으로 간엽성육종과 소원형세포성육종을 감별하고자 하였다. 대상 및 방법: 수술적 조직생검술에 의한 병리조직학적으로 진단되고 관상골 MR 또는 편평골 CT검사를 시행했던 간엽성육종 28례와 소원형세포성육종 26례를 대상으로 하였다. 관상골 MR검사 26례와 편평골CT검사 28례에서 골파괴 병소 소견을 각각 편심성과 중심성으로 나누어 비교 분석하였다. 결과: 관상골 MR검사에서 간엽성육종 16례중 12례(75.0%)가 편심성 골파괴 소견이였고 소원형세포육종 10례는 전례(100.0%)가 중심성 골파괴 소견이었다(p>.01). 편평골 CT검사에서 간엽성육종 12례중 10례(83.3%)에서 편심성 골파괴 소견이었고 소원형세포성육종 16례중 13례(81.3%)가 중심성 골파괴 소견을 보였다(p>.01). 결론: 관상골 MR검사든 편평골 CT검사든 골파괴 양상을 중심성과 편심성으로 나누는 방사선학적 소견은 간엽성육종과 소원형세포성육종을 감별 진단하는데 도움이 되는 소견이었다.

Camurati-Engelmann 병의 뼈스캔 소견 (Camurati-Engelmann's Disease on $^{99m}Tc$-MDP Bone Scan)

  • A 24 year-old female presented for a $^{99m}Tc$-methylene diphosphonatae (MDP) whole body bone scan due to chronic pain in the bilateral lower extremities that has aggravated since 2002. She was diagnosed with Camurati-Engelmann disease (CED) based on the clinical and radiological findings in 2002, and she re-visited our institute to evaluate disease status at this time. CED is a rare autosomal dominant type of bone dysplasia characterized by progressive cortical thickening of long bones, and narrowing of medullary cavity, and thus presents with typical clinical symptoms and signs such as chronic pain in the extremities, muscle weakness, and waddling gait. On the $^{99m}Tc$-MDP bone scan performed to evaluate disease status, intense increased uptake was seen in the skull, facial bones, bilateral scapulae, bilateral long bones, and bilateral pelvic bones, which clearly demonstrated the extent of CED involvement.

피부근염-다발성근염(皮膚筋炎-多發性筋炎)에서 골주사(骨走査)를 이용(利用)한 근염활동성(筋炎活動性)에 관(關)한 연구(硏究) (A Study on Clinical Activity of Myositis by the Use of Radioisotope Bone Scan in the Patients with Dermatomyositis-polymyositis)

  • To evaluate the diagnostic usefulness of radioisotope bone scan and clinical activity of myositis, bone scan using $^{99m}Tc-Methylene$ diphosphonate was serially done before and after treatment with prednisolone in 10 patients with well-documented dermatomyositis-polymyositis. The observed results were as follows. 1. In all 10 patients before treatment with prednisolone, the bone scans showed evidence of increased muscle uptake. Muscle uptake was markedly increased in 4 patients, moderately increased in 3 patients and minimally increased in 3 patients. 2. The site of increased muscle uptake was consistent with the site of clinically involved muscle which was weak and tender. 3. The degree of muscle uptake correlated with the severity of the muscle weakness and tenderness at the scan was done. In all 10 patients treated with high dose prednisolone, muscle uptake was decreased following therapy. Above results suggest the radioisotope bone scanning may be useful in the diagnosis and treatment of patient with dermatomyositis-polymyositis.
